How to Make Bowl of Vegetable Soup
To create a delicious bowl of vegetable soup, follow these easy steps:
Ingredients:
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 1 onion, chopped
- 2 carrots, sliced
- 2 celery stalks, sliced
- 2 garlic cloves, minced
- 4 cups vegetable broth
- 1 can diced tomatoes
- 1 cup green beans, trimmed and cut
- 1 zucchini, diced
- 1 teaspoon dried thyme
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Fresh parsley for garnish
Directions:
- In a large pot, heat the olive oil over medium heat. Add the onion, carrots, and celery; sauté until the vegetables are softened, about 5 minutes.
- Stir in the garlic and cook for an additional minute.
- Add the vegetable broth, diced tomatoes, green beans, zucchini, and thyme.
- Bring to a boil, then reduce the heat and let it simmer for 20-30 minutes until the vegetables are tender.
- Season with salt and pepper to taste.
- Serve hot, garnished with fresh parsley.

How to Store Bowl of Vegetable Soup
If you have leftovers, let the soup cool completely. Store it in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 4 days. You can also freeze the soup for longer storage. Freeze it in portions for easy reheating later. Just thaw in the fridge overnight before reheating.
Tips to Make Bowl of Vegetable Soup
- Use any vegetables you have available. You can mix and match based on your preferences.
- For a richer flavor, try adding herbs like basil or oregano.
- Don’t overcook the vegetables; they should be tender but not mushy.
Variation
You can add cooked pasta or rice for a heartier soup. Adding beans like chickpeas or kidney beans can boost the protein content.
FAQs
1. Can I use frozen vegetables?
Yes, you can use frozen vegetables. Just add them at the same time you would add fresh vegetables.
2. Is this soup vegan?
Yes, this bowl of vegetable soup is naturally vegan as it uses vegetable broth and no animal products.
3. How long does it take to make this soup?
It takes about 45 minutes total, including prep and cooking time.
